3D visualization of multivariate data is of great importance in many scientific disciplines especially while analyzing information from a macro point of view. However, visualization of a large number of special multivariate volume data is a very challenging task. In this paper, we propose a method to present several kinds of data at the same time. Texture generated by the Gabor noise function is mapped onto transparency to make internal data visible. We show the practicability of our approach through visualizing hurricane Isabel data, and its effectiveness is approved while comparing with normal direct volume rendering method and some other visualization techniques. Furthermore, we evaluate our approach through user study. Overall, the result of our study point that users get more accurate judgment while using our novel volume rendering technique. High subjective ranking implies that our method is an important step in the challenge of visualization of multivariate data.
